DEAD END: A Clearwater Valley Thriller Series | Book #9

OPENING MORNING WAS SUPPOSED TO BEGIN WITH ELK. INSTEAD, A BODY IS HANGING FROM THE MEAT POLE.

Deep in Idaho’s Clearwater Valley, Elk Horn Camp should be alive with rifle checks, steaming coffee, fresh tracks, and the anticipation of another hunting season. But when Deputy Rob Durham and Game Warden Jerry Smith enter the remote backcountry, they discover a hunting camp transformed into something far more sinister.

The radios are being jammed. Hidden surveillance watches the trails. Armed men control the mountain. Escape routes are disappearing beneath worsening weather.  And the hunters are not hunting animals.

They are hunting people.

Cut off from Sheriff Buck Chamberlain and the rescuers desperately trying to reach them, Rob and Jerry uncover evidence of an organized human-hunting operation built around money, secrecy, controlled access, and the brutal isolation of the wilderness. A hidden trophy shed suggests Elk Horn Trail has been keeping terrible secrets far longer than anyone realized.

Then betrayal changes everything.

Wounded, freezing, bleeding, and isolated from help, Rob is forced into a fight where every decision carries a price. His injured shoulder limits his strength. Cold and blood loss steal time. The men pursuing him know the terrain and have equipment designed to find prey in darkness. When Rob captures a thermal visor and a compound bow, the balance begins to shift, but survival will demand more than weapons.

It will demand that he outthink the men who paid to hunt him.

Below the communications blackout, Buck Chamberlain faces another nightmare. He has personnel, rescue teams, and resources, but he cannot hear the people who need them. As the storm closes around Elk Horn Trail, Buck must prepare for the moment the dead air breaks and hope there is still someone alive to rescue.

By the time the pursuit reaches Elk Horn Overlook, Rob has been pushed beyond exhaustion. One final hunter stands between him and survival. Behind them waits a canyon. Beneath their boots, a narrow shelf of crumbling shale leaves almost no room for error.  Rob still wears a badge.  And even after being hunted, wounded, and betrayed, the law still matters.

The Hunting Camp is Book #9 in DEAD END: A Clearwater Valley Thriller Series, a rural law-enforcement thriller packed with backcountry suspense, wilderness survival, cold-weather danger, hidden criminal infrastructure, and an escalating investigation into Joseph Silver’s network. The mystery stands on its own while deepening the larger battle spreading across Clearwater Valley.
